Hopes the latest OCR cut will help the economy recover faster

The Reserve Bank's slashed the cash rate by 50-basis-points to 2.5 percent.
It says the economy isn't producing as much, or employing as many people as it could be, and it hopes lower interest rates will spur more investment and spending.
Finance Minister Nicola Willis it's a proven recipe.
She says in every economy where interest rates are lower, people do better, with more investment, more job creation and higher incomes.
